Nevada: Forming an LLC.

If you are considering having a LLC formed in Nevada, there are a few steps you might want to consider before you start planing. First things first, name your LLC. An LLC’s name must include the words: Limited-Liability Company, Limited Liability Company, Limited Company, Limited, or one of these abbreviations: “Ltd.,” “L.L.C.,” “LLC,” or “LC.” … Read more
